Second Nanosafety Forum for Young Scientists
The event is an open forum for young scientists (students, post docs, and others) who are engaged in EU-funded and national nanosafety projects. There will thus be scientific sessions with oral presentations by young scientists and informal meet-the-expert sessions with senior investigators. There will be no poster sessions. The oral presentations will be selected by the scientific programme committee from the submitted abstracts.
The EU NanoSafety Cluster will also hold a meeting in the afternoon of the second day, i.e. September 16, 2016.
The ENANOMAPPER project, which will end in January 2017, is currently developing a data management and analysis infrastructure together with ontologies supporting the safety assessment activities of the European Nanomaterials research and development community. The project is addressing the requirements of safety assessment of nanomaterials by providing databases, analysis tools and ontologies for risk assessment and linking them with existing resources in this area.
